Tee off this summer with special 20th anniversary rates at the Jebel Ali Hotel & Golf Resort in Dubai.

The Early Bird Package through to August is a generous special for early risers who tee off between 6.30am and 9.30am.

The package includes a 9-hole round of golf, the free use of a golf cart and continental breakfast - all for just Dh135 ($36) per person.

Jebel Ali's 9-hole par-36 Course is the home of the annual Challenge Match, the curtain-opener for the Dubai Desert Classic.

Golfing legend Tiger Woods, one of the world's top sportsman, played his first shot in the region on the Jebel Ali Golf Course earlier this year.

The resort course is scenically stunning, a journey of discovery. Playing it demands course management skills, strategic thinking and a good command of all strokes.

The fairway of the first hole, a par 5, is bordered by a stately avenue of trees, and encourages a smooth, easy swing into the game.

One of the most interesting is the 4th, offering a panoramic view of the Hotel. It features a difficult out of bounds left, a test for any golfer.

From here, it's on to the 5th, Old Gate House, a short par 4 which winds down to the mature gardens of the Hotel. The hole incorporates the original resort gatehouse - hence its name.

Hole number 6 is Peacock Place, named so in honour of the resort's most famous and prolific avian residents, roaming the grounds and golf course unencumbered.

Some 250 beautiful peacocks reside at the Jebel Ali Hotel & Golf resort, beloved by guests and staff. They are joined by numerous other bird species, including ducks, partridges and guinea fowl.
